Abstract
Apparatuses, systems, and techniques for texture synthesis from small input textures in images using convolutional neural networks. In at least one embodiment, one or more convolutional layers are used in conjunction with one or more transposed convolution operations to generate a large textured output image from a small input textured image while preserving global features and texture, according to various novel techniques described herein.
